המקום בו המומחים והחברות הטובות ביותר נפגשים
DESCRIPTION:
Duties: Design, develop and implement software solutions. Solve business problems through innovation and engineering practices. Participate in Sprints, Planning, showcase, Retrospective and Daily stand up. Engage with design authorities to get the high level design and approach. Participate in low level design of the solution. Coordinate with other tech partners and applications involved in implementation and delivery of the project. Interact with QA team and review the test cases. Devise deployment strategies. Support performance and post production activities. Work on proof of concepts for any new technology and approach on demand basis. Identify or troubleshoot application code-related issues. Take active role in code reviews to ensure solutions are aligned to predefined architectural specifications. Assist with design reviews by recommending ways to incorporate requirements into designs and information or data flows.
QUALIFICATIONS:
Minimum education and experience required: Bachelor’s degree in Applied Computer Science, Computer Science, Computer Engineering, Computer Information Systems, Information Technology, or related field of study plus 5 years of experience in the job offered or as Software Engineer, IT Consultant, or related occupation.
Skills Required: Requires experience in the following: Agile SDLC; Application Architecture Disciplines; Microservices; Apache Kafka; Docker; J2EE; Jenkins; Spring; Java; SQL; XML; Apache Tomcat; REST; SOAP; Maven; AWS Cloud Services; Dynatrace; Cassandra; Splunk; GIT; Cucumber; Junit; Automated Testing; Manual Testing; Performance Testing; and User Acceptance Testing.
משרות נוספות שיכולות לעניין אותך